Engineering is a rigorous art that makes vast contributions to our society. The huge achievements of the past century give some idea of the impact this field has had on our lives. Because of its crucial role, engineering must inspire the confidence of those employing its services and of the public in general.
In Quebec, the OIQ carefully monitors compliance with rules of this trade and with the professional integrity of members, while also overseeing the development of the engineering profession. This kind of work is all the more critical, as the Order has more than 56,000 members, making it the second largest of the 45 professional orders charged by the Government of Quebec with the duty of protecting the public.
Our mission is to ensure the protection of the public-which means your protection, and to deploy all necessary resources for achieving this goal. That is why we have designed this Web site.
